The choice of a gold bracelet further emphasizes the watch's opulent character. Depending on the specific model, this could be a Jubilee bracelet, known for its five-piece link design and exceptional comfort, or an Oyster bracelet, renowned for its robust construction and secure clasp. Both options offer a luxurious feel and a secure fit, ensuring the watch sits comfortably and elegantly on the wrist.
